Xmas gift for Leon
16/12/2007
New X Factor champion Leon Jackson says winning the ITV1 talent show is the best Christmas present he has ever had.
The teenager was a 6/1 outsider to claim the X Factor crown but ultimately beat 1/3 favourite Rhydian Roberts by just one per cent in the public vote.
According to Labdrokes Leon's win is the "biggest shock in the history of reality TV betting".
He is now set to earn a £1 million record contract and go straight to number one with a cover of Mariah Carey and Whitney Houston's When You Believe.
Speaking after his shock victory, the 18-year-old from West Lothian said: "It just means the world; I love singing. I'm really pleased that I've done my country proud, and been the first Scot winner.
"I've just won a £1 million record deal and I've just changed me and my mum's life forever."
Leon, who looked visibly shocked after last night's result was announced, said that he was "stunned, absolutely stunned".
"My birthday's just after Christmas, and this is probably the best birthday and Christmas present I've had in my whole life," he added.
His triumph has also caught the eye of Scotland's first minister Alex Salmond, who has praised the teenager's success.
"The whole of Scotland was cheering him on and he did it," the Scottish National party leader said.
